The Franklin HD145 (3) spindle CNC drill, with 44-inch width capacity. The HD-145 handles beams up to 750 lbs per foot. The hi-performance spindle design provides drilling capabilities up to 2,000 RPM. This rigid design provides extremely aggressive feed rates up to 300 surface feet per minute. The Franklin HD145 can be provided with several material handling packages from 300 lbs per foot, to 750 lbs per foot.

Voortman-designed beam drill lines are intelligent because they can be used in any environment. Tandem solutions include robotic coppers, band saws and PeddiWriters to increase shop throughput. They also allow for a more efficient approach when the steel industry cools off and a more aggressive approach once it heats again. Voortman designed Multmaster in order to allow even the smallest pieces to be moved into tandem bandsaws. Fabricators can make better profits by using the entire profile and minimizing remnant. The CNC Beam Drill Line can either be programmed at the machine by hand or via the Peddimat software. The AVENGER includes this software and it can be installed on as many computers in your office as you wish. This unlimited license comes with your machine purchase. This software is identical to the one found on the machine and can be installed on any Voortman CNC fabricating machines.

Voortman machines come with high-definition web cameras and software. This allows Voortman employees the opportunity to see the installation in action without leaving the office. This webcam is invaluable in countries where English might not be an option or situations in which it may be difficult to communicate effectively.

The CNC Beam Drill Line not only lays out and drills all your holes in any steel profile in a fraction of the time it takes you to do it manually with a mag drill, but it also lays out the marks for all your welded attachments, virtually eliminating the need for a tape measure.

These drop-in serrated graspers are ideal for securing base plates, flat bars, angle, and any other profile that may have rounded edges that push away from the datum.

This Morse Taper chuck adaptor allows you to use standard parallel shank drill bits when drilling smaller diameters. It allows a maximum drill diameter of ?” (12mm) and a minimum diameter of 3/64? (1mm)
